The mental model
Don't design for desktop then shrink. Design for mobile then expand. In Tailwind: unprefixed classes = mobile. md: = 768px+. lg: = 1024px+. Start with stacked single-column, then add multi-column at wider breakpoints.
Common responsive patterns
- Stack → grid:
grid grid-cols-1 md:grid-cols-3 gap-6— single column on mobile, three on desktop. - Hidden on mobile:
hidden md:block— sidebar nav hidden on mobile, visible on desktop. - Font scaling:
text-3xl md:text-5xl— smaller headings on mobile, larger on desktop. - Padding scaling:
px-4 md:px-6 lg:px-8— tighter padding on smaller screens. - Full-width on mobile:
w-full md:w-auto— buttons fill mobile width, shrink on desktop.
Mistakes that break mobile
- Fixed widths.
w-[800px]overflows on any screen smaller than 800px. Usemax-w-instead. - Horizontal layouts without flex-wrap. Three items in a
flexrow withoutflex-wrapoverflow on mobile. Always add wrap or switch to grid. - Tiny tap targets. Buttons and links need at least 44×44px touch area on mobile.
py-3 px-6minimum. - Not testing on a real phone. Chrome DevTools responsive mode is approximate. Test on actual iOS and Android devices before shipping.
